Shader Viewer

This software compiles OpenGL fragment shader and displays it in a window. Program will recompile the shader automatically whenever shared source file changes. ⚙

There are probably dozens of better tools for doing the same things as this one does and more. I built this for myself as a starting point for experimenting with ray marching visualizations. 🔮

Build instructions

Windows

GLFW might require GCC compiler, you can install one from tdm-gcc.

Run make deps to install required modules.

Then run make compile to compile binary.

Linux

If you are using apt you can do apt-get install libglfw3-dev to get GLFW.
